Total Market Value of the U.S. Stock Market

As of July 1, 2025 (end-of-day), the total market capitalization of the U.S. stock market stands at $62.8 trillion ($62,825,048.8 million). DAX Index (Germany) P/E Ratio & Earnings Growth

As of July 1, 2025, Germany’s DAX index has a trailing price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io of 19.57, while the forward P/E ratio stands at 15.78. NASDAQ 100 Index P/E, EPS & Earnings Growth

As of July 1, 2025, the NASDAQ 100 index has a trailing price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io of 32.24 and a forward P/E ratio of 27.62. Bovespa Index (Ibovespa) P/E Ratio & Earnings (Brazil)

As of January 1st, 2025, the trailing price-to-earnings (P/E) ratio of Brazil’s Bovespa Index stands at 8.07, while the forward P/E ratio is 7.09.
